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/464.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 页面上的JS是否可以检测用户是否安装了工具栏?_Javascript_Html_Malware Detection - Fatal编程技术网

Javascript 页面上的JS是否可以检测用户是否安装了工具栏?

Javascript 页面上的JS是否可以检测用户是否安装了工具栏?,javascript,html,malware-detection,Javascript,Html,Malware Detection,如果网站访问者安装了广告软件工具栏,当访问者访问我的页面时,它会执行弹出窗口 有没有办法在我的页面上运行Javascript来检测并停止此活动?或者,是否有方法检测并将用户重定向到包含删除说明的页面?理论上是这样 这完全取决于工具栏是否公开javascript可以访问的公共变量。例如,MyToolbar For Chrome可以公开对象,mt,然后您只需执行 if ( typeof mt !== 'undefined' ) { // they have it installed. 您需要研究工

如果网站访问者安装了广告软件工具栏,当访问者访问我的页面时,它会执行弹出窗口

有没有办法在我的页面上运行Javascript来检测并停止此活动?或者,是否有方法检测并将用户重定向到包含删除说明的页面?

理论上是这样

这完全取决于工具栏是否公开javascript可以访问的公共变量。例如,MyToolbar For Chrome可以公开对象,
mt
,然后您只需执行

if ( typeof mt !== 'undefined' ) { // they have it installed.
您需要研究工具栏,并确定它们是否公开这些工具栏。

可能重复的工具栏